STATE v. PRATHER

No. 25476.

25 P.3d 83 (2001)

135 Idaho 770

STATE of Idaho, Plaintiff-Respondent, v. Bryon E. PRATHER, Defendant-Appellant.

Supreme Court of Idaho. Boise, December 2000 Term.

May 15, 2001.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Wiebe & Fouser, Canyon County Public Defenders, Caldwell, for appellant.

Hon. Alan G. Lance, Attorney General, Boise, for respondent.


KIDWELL, Justice.

This case involves an appeal from the decision of a district court, interpreting the meaning of I.C. § 18-918(3). On appeal, the defendant claims that the statute is unconstitutionally vague and should be overturned, and that it improperly shifts the burden of proof. The decision of the district court is affirmed.
